Health care quality and safety monitoring in Victoria – Background paper

Page content: Overview | Download document

Overview

The purpose of this paper is to assist in delivering high-quality health care in Victoria by identifying the initiatives that serve to monitor and measure quality for the purpose of improving what we do and how we do it at a practical and a strategic level. The paper shows how the various parts of the formalised Victorian quality and safety monitoring system relate to one another. It identifies opportunities for doing things better, and perhaps provides some useful insights into how the current system might best adapt to existing and future challenges and transitions to new ways of doing things.
